Infectious diseases ranging from the common cold to cholera affect our society physically, emotionally, ecologically, and economically. Yet despite their importance and impact, there remains a lack of effective teaching materials for epidemiology and disease ecology in K-12, undergraduate, and graduate curricula [2]. To address this deficit, we've developed a classroom lesson with three instructional goals: (1) Familiarize students on basic concepts of infectious disease ecology; (2) Introduce students to a classic compartmental model and its applications in epidemiology; (3) Demonstrate the application and importance of mathematical modeling as a tool in biology. Decision science can be an effective tool for enhancing organizational participation during strategic and complex decision making. This involvement develops a group consensus for relating organizational goals and the methods to achieve them. This paper describes an application of Quality Function Deployment (QFD) to define curricular topics that meet program objectives. Based on the ability of QFD to establish relationships, the model identifies the most important topics and quantifies their impact on meeting program goals.
